How Many Tiles Do I Need?

For standard 12x12in tile with a 1/8in grout joint in a straight layout, each tile effectively covers about 1.02 sq ft of floor once its grout joint is included — so add 10% waste to your room's area and divide by 1.02. Tiles and boxes by room size

These figures assume 12x12in tile, a 1/8in grout joint, a straight (grid) layout at 10% waste, and boxes of 10 tiles — adjust proportionally if your box size differs.

Room areaTiles neededBoxes (10/box)
50 sq ft54 tiles6 boxes
100 sq ft108 tiles11 boxes
150 sq ft162 tiles17 boxes
200 sq ft216 tiles22 boxes
300 sq ft324 tiles33 boxes

Waste factor guidance (10% straight, 15% diagonal/pattern): The Home Depot tile installation guide — a diagonal or patterned layout needs 15% waste instead of 10%, which raises every figure in this table by a few tiles; the calculator switches between the two directly.

A full example: field tile plus a border strip

A bathroom floor mixes two tile sizes: an 80 sq ft field area in 12x12in tile, bordered by a 20 linear ft, 4in-wide accent strip in a smaller 4x12in tile. These need two separate calculations, not one blended average — combining them would misestimate both, since the border's cut ratio is nothing like the field's. Field tile: 80 sq ft plus 10% waste = 88 sq ft, ÷ 1.02 sq ft per tile ≈ 87 tiles, or 9 boxes of 10. Border tile: the 20 ft × 4in strip is about 6.7 sq ft of area; each 4x12in accent tile with its grout joint covers roughly 0.35 sq ft, and a border needs the higher 15% pattern-cut waste since almost every piece meets a corner or a field-tile edge — 6.7 × 1.15 ≈ 7.7 sq ft, ÷ 0.35 ≈ 23 tiles, or 3 boxes if sold 8 to a box. The shopping list is two separate line items — 9 boxes of field tile and 3 boxes of border tile — not one combined order sized off an averaged area.
